WebFill a cup, bowl or mug ⅔ full with white vinegar. Nestle the bowl or cup securely in the top rack of the dishwasher, facing upright. Run your dishwasher (empty!) on a hot cycle. Let the vinegar work its magic. The trick here is to keep that vinegar in the cup—again, not allowing the vinegar to spray all through the machine.

WebThen dry the K-Cup holder. Moist coffee grounds inside a K-Cup can grow mold in a day or two. The mold can spread into the cup holder. So you could have a cup full on your next brew and not even know it. Weekly: Wash the removable parts in soapy water. Rinse and let them air dry. Alternatively, wash them in your dishwasher on high.
